How Our Weekend Water Removal Process Works
When you call us for Weekend Water Removal, our team springs into action. We’ll arrive at your home within 60 minutes, equipped with the latest technology to assess the damage and develop a plan to dry your home.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water, dry walls and floors, and prevent further damage.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ll use moisture meters to find out the extent of the damage and identify any areas that need special attention. Our team will then set up containment systems to prevent further water damage and protect your belongings.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ract water from your home. Our technicians will work quickly and efficiently to reduce disruption and get your home back to normal.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ry your wal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Once the drying process is complete, our team will clean and disinfect your home to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Repair
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that your home is dry and safe. We’ll make any necessary repairs to ensure that your home is secure and ready for occupation.

Weekend Water Removal Cost in Waller, WA
The cost of Weekend Water Removal can vary depending on the severity and size of the damage, as well as local conditions in Waller, WA.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ved and work with you to develop a plan that fits your bud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Repair |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of repair needed, and labor costs |

Common Questions About Weekend Water Removal
Will I need to replace my carpet?
It depends on the extent of the damage. If the carpet is soaked, it may need to be replaced to prevent further damage and pr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Our team will assess the damage and provide you with a recommendation.
How long will it take to dry my home?
The drying time will depend on the size of your home, the extent of the damage, and the type of equipment used. On average, it can take anywhere from 3-5 days to dry a home thoroughly.
